Artificial intelligence: How China’s leadership is trying to contain fears over job losses • Table.Briefings

Artificial intelligence: How China’s leadership is trying to contain fears over job losses • Table.Briefings

https://table.media/en/china/feature/artificial-intelligence-how-chinas-leadership-is-trying-to-contain-fears-over-job-losses

Publish Date: 2026-06-02 17:10:00

Source Domain: table.media

  • Chinese courts and government bodies are increasingly focused on the job threat posed by artificial intelligence (AI).
  • There are currently few enforceable regulations addressing AI’s impact on employment.
  • Public sentiment towards AI fluctuates between optimism and concern.
  • AI’s potential to displace jobs, especially among programmers, is a growing issue.
